I hear you... and We certainly will have some tough roster decisions to make...

But.. consider this...

On Janis: Just remember on a team with arguably one of the best QBs of all time (Aaron Rodgers) and multiple injuries to key WRs (Randall Cobb, Jordy Nelson, Devantae Adams)... Jeff Janis NEVER had a season where he had more than 93 receiving yards... and in 4 seasons he has 1 total career receiving TD.https://www.pro-football-reference.com/players/J/JaniJe00.htm

Janis is a gunner on special teams with upside to moonlight as a number 2 or 3 WR... that's it...

Sometimes rosters can afford to give 53 spot to a core special teams player that's a WR... in the case of availabiltity/reliablity and talent/impact concerns of a team like ours I don't think we can... instead we stack the position with as much talent as possible and use extra DBs as gunners on special teams.

On Higgins: He is not Real as a WR1 or WR2 starter impact player.... he's what's called a Training Camp Phantom... in college they call them Spring Game All Stars.... b/c of his athletic limitations he'll always be a just a solid WR3 or WR4 at best imo based on his college and pro film to date.

--------

Comparing Higgins to Jordan Matthews even on college film let alone pro production makes the decision not even close.

Jordan Matthews when healthy has and is an effective WR1 and WR2... although his talents are best served as a WR2.

You can find Higgins types everywhere in the league. If you watch Matthews film, you'll see he's a superior player to Higgins by a long shot.

You can't make roster decisions as if JG will be reliable or available...

Bring Matthews in .. hope he gets healthy soon and see what cream rises to the top...

I'll guarantee Landry, Coleman, Ratley, Callaway make the roster... that's 4

Janis, Higgins, Matthews, JG (suspension)... might not make the 53... that 4...

Out of the latter 4, Matthews and JG have the most talent... so I'd rock with them to make 6 WRs... if we could do some roster juking I'd keep Janis or Higgins.

That means the final 6 WRs would be: 1. JG, 2. Landry, 3. Coleman, 4. Matthews, 5. Callaway, 6. Ratley... Practice Squad WR1: Derrick Willes

....Where do I sign for that... that line up allows the rookies to sit back and learn, get spot duty or have to fill in a major rule if injury should arise.. If something unfortante happens with JG or Coleman... Matthews can step in as a bonafide starter and keep us pushing in a real winning season race..

----------------------

Again, teams as a principle of roster building stack heavy numbers in position groups that have injury, availability, reliability, or talent/impact concerns... we've carried 10 OL in the past some teams carry 11 (over 70% (22 teams) of the NFL carries 10 OLs for this reason)...

When it comes to WRs...  76% (24 teams) of the league goes with 6 WRs at the initial 53... 3 teams went with 7 WRs  at the initial 53 cut.

Given our tough roster cuts...we might roster juke and carry JG on the suspension list the first few weeks as our 7th WR....

I think ultimately we carry 6 on the active 53 with Derrik Willies being our go to Practice Squad guy.

@Mind Character what makes Ratley better than a Higgins or Janis?

It’s as if you’re using a lack of known ability as a positive.

IMO... Play Trait/Ability Displayed on the Football Field Via Film (College/Pro)

Deep Play, Burst Quickness, Acceleration: Ratley>Janis>Higgins...

Ability to Get Off the Press: Janis>Higgins>Ratley

Deep Ball Tracking: Ratley>Janis>Higgins

Intermediate Route Running: Higgins>Ratley>Janis

Special Teams Toughness/Ability: Janis>Ratley>Higgins

Natural Hands Catching Ability: Higgins>Ratley>Janis

High Point, Jump Ball Instincts & Ability: Janis>Ratley>Higgins

Ability to Stack & Seperate from a Defender: Ratley>Janis>Higgins

I watched them all and liked them all coming out of college... as college prospects... Ratley is the superior player in terms of what's required in the pros... followed by Janis then Higgins...
